Proposed amendment to the Therapeutic Goods (Excluded Goods) Determination 2018 Assistive Technologies

AHPA broadly supports the proposed scope of regulation as striking an appropriate balance between excluding low risk assistive technologies; and regulating those medical devices that when used as intended risk causing injury that would require medical attention.
